Output 3a104bf779e8cff05bb7bd50061f374942ff1bb24da5e306638ff0bd7a103fba:2

value
1423388
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c9a1c836b3c983daa9609d3ec32e164f20ea54c OP_EQUAL
address
MSYzhQjZ11gwr86BHTGL4FTCwdCh2cHs1g
transaction
3a104bf779e8cff05bb7bd50061f374942ff1bb24da5e306638ff0bd7a103fba
spent
true